zl程序教程

您现在的位置是:首页 >  数据库

当前栏目

MySQL 拼接字段实现数据灵活查询(mysql字段拼接)

mysql数据 实现 查询 字段 灵活 拼接
2023-06-13 09:17:12 时间

MySQL 是一个强大的关系型数据库管理系统,通过优化 SQL 语句来满足复杂的数据查询需求,为我们提供高效、稳定的应用数据服务。这里,我们将讨论 MySQL 中的一种特殊的技术——拼接字段实现数据的灵活查询。

在 MySQL 中,使用拼接字段查询(concatenated field query)技术可以获取数据表中多个字段的组合查询结果。通过结合 CONCAT 函数和(+) 或 (.) 等运算符,以及 AS 关键字,我们可以灵活地定义输出的字段,用于实现复杂的数据查询。下面是一个简单的拼接字段的查询语句示例:

SELECT 
CONCAT(t1.firstName, ‘ ’, t1.lastName) AS name, t2.email
FROM users_table t1,
emails_table t2 WHERE
t1.userId = t2.userId

以上语句中,使用 CONCAT 函数将 users_table 中的 firstName 和 lastName 两个字段拼接成 name,即以 name 为输出列名,其结果等于 t1.firstName + ‘ ’ + t1.lastName。另外,以 emails_table 中的 email 字段作为查询结果的另一列,同时比较两个表中的 userId 以确保查询结果的准确性。

拼接字段查询在解决数据库管理和数据查询中占据了重要的位置。它的优点主要有以下几类:

首先,拼接字段查询技术可以结合多个字段,实现数据的多样性查询,因而更容易进行精细化分析和报告;

其次,拼接字段查询可以实现数据库重构,以实现多表关联查询,从而节省对数据表的存储空间;

最后,拼接字段查询也可以实现简单的数学运算,如字符串连接、字符串拆分等,进一步实现查询的多样性和便捷性;

因此,MySQL 拼接字段查询技术不仅为各类大数据应用提供了更大的弹性,更能够满足复杂的查询条件,减少了查询语句的代码量,实现更高效率的数据查询和访问。


我想要获取技术服务或软件
服务范围:MySQL、ORACLE、SQLSERVER、MongoDB、PostgreSQL 、程序问题
服务方式:远程服务、电话支持、现场服务,沟通指定方式服务
技术标签:数据恢复、安装配置、数据迁移、集群容灾、异常处理、其它问题

本站部分文章参考或来源于网络,如有侵权请联系站长。
数据库远程运维 MySQL 拼接字段实现数据灵活查询(mysql字段拼接)